Publisher: Caltech Joint Center for Artificial Photosynthesis High Throughput Experimentation ProjectThis record is a component of the Materials Experiment and Analysis Database (MEAD). It contains raw data and metadata from millions of materials synthesis and characterization experiments, as well as the analysis and distillation of that data into property and performance metrics. The unprecedented quantity and diversity of experimental data are searchable by experiment and analysis attributes generated by both researchers and data processing software. Supported by funding from the Department of Arts, Heritage and the Gaeltacht (Ireland), University College Dublin, and the National Folklore Foundation (Fondúireacht Bhéaloideas Éireann), 2014-2016. Story collected by Siobhán Ní Chárthaigh, a student at Baile Mhúirne (C.) school (Ballyvourney, Co. Cork) from informant Risteárd Mhac Suibhne. Collected as part of the Schools' Folklore scheme, 1937-1938, under the supervision of teacher Eibhlín, Bean Uí Bhuachalla.

Fig. 4 Variations in hydrological conditions inferred from peat-containing profiles since the LD, and selected environmental proxies. (a) Synthesis of reconstructed Holocene temperature in China [Fang and Hou, 2011]. (b) Annual mean temperature record based on pollen analysis from the Dajiuhu, Shennongjia peat section [Zhu et al., 2008]. (c) Annual precipitation record from Gonghai Lake, Northern China [Chen et al., 2015]. (d) Monsoonal precipitation record from the Daihai Lake region [Peng et al., 2005]. (e) Summer monsoon index reconstructed from the sediments of Qinghai Lake [An et al., 2012]. (f) Dongge Cave stalagmite D4 oxygen isotope record [Dykoski et al., 2005]. (g) Relative Holocene water level variations from the DSGL section in the Southeastern Mu Us Desert [Liu et al., 2017a]. (h) Northern Hemisphere summer insolation at 30°N [Berger and Loutre, 1991]. (i) Synthesis of variations in hydrological conditions inferred from peat-containing profiles (this study).
